How to use the oil pot in Chivalry 2 ?


You will be able to obtain this ability for the Knight and Vanguard primary classes. But before being able to her you will have to unlock the Crusader subclass to equip the oil pot on the Knight.

To equip the pot you will have to go to the equipment menu by pressing L on the keyboard or by accessing the Change class menu in the Escape / Start menu> then you will have to load the capacity of use as you go gaining kills, inflicting damage, or doing anything that allows you to get points and enlighten the bar of special abilities. When the circle around the pot icon is yellow you will know that you can access the throwing item by pressing the D-Pad down or the letter 4 on your keyboard, which will allow you to equip the oil pot.

To use the oil pot you will have to press the two shoulder guards on the controller or the G on your keyboard. This will launch the pot towards the center of the view, about 15 feet, to cover the area with flames and will burn whoever touches it, bypassing the armor.
